Output d5143bfa83f16c9ba100749aaf33bff85677abd65658505b3d8954da14100d89:39

value
310714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fab7433eac1f90592e16f94058a5d78891226f5 OP_EQUAL
address
37VftTQWqWsUaQnJU8EjjqC7XnN4CPqVL8
transaction
d5143bfa83f16c9ba100749aaf33bff85677abd65658505b3d8954da14100d89
spent
true